DocNugent wrote: Just for us , how does a 'Random Pic' differ from a 'meme' (using your definition)? Meme is a Random Pic with words? ^This. "Meme" used to mean "an idea, behavior, style, or usage that spreads from person to person within a culture." Now, it has been hijacked to describe a random picture with words on it.
